Transaction 3e3ad78234621906d59fa078062da6a78f0fb25fb111198047f5c744f103b319
2 Input
2 Outputs
- 3e3ad78234621906d59fa078062da6a78f0fb25fb111198047f5c744f103b319:0
- 3e3ad78234621906d59fa078062da6a78f0fb25fb111198047f5c744f103b319:1
value 583399000
address 1K2TbUo3iVPMmwNmuLCpbFPScA2CnmNYWE
value 145984517
address 1PnLwyuezLDH6CF2E5WuAXdD6cYRbmPsTs